Abstract
The invention relates to a preparation method of a dacron non-woven racking pipe for a lead-acid storage battery, belonging to the technical field of a high molecular material. The preparation method comprises the following steps of: sewing two layers of dacron fiber substrates with the same specification at equal intervals along a length direction, so as to obtain a dacron basic fabric of the non-woven racking pipe; immersing the sewed dacron basic fabric into cured glue liquid and completely immersing; wiping redundant mucilage and drying; after drying the dacron basic fabric, pulling on a core mould; curing and sizing at a high temperature; and after the curing, taking out the core mould to obtain the finished racking pipe. With the adoption of the preparation method disclosed by the invention, the production process is simplified and the production cost is reduced; the prepared racking pipe has the properties of higher porosity and acid absorption amount, so that the resistance is very small and the capacity of the battery is easy to improve; the specially-prepared non-woven substrate is provided with a pore structure which is more tiny and roundabout so that grains of active substances can be kept for a longer time and the service life of the battery is obviously prolonged; and the prepared racking pipe has a good anti-deformation capability.

Background technology
In tube type lead-acid accumulator, comb, as the important composition parts of battery, even plays conclusive effect in some cases to the performance of battery, and the raising of each comb quality, is all accompanied by significantly improving of performances of the lead-acid battery.
Comb holds material as tubular type battery positive electrode active material, has experienced single tube by various materials to the up-to-date non-woven gauntlets of weaving formula comb.Compared with terylene calandria, non-woven gauntlets has less aperture, higher porosity and the better advantage such as electrolyte retention, lower resistance, battery performance is increased significantly, it is the perfect match material of tubular type lead-acid battery, colloid battery, flooded batteries, representing the last word of tube type lead-acid accumulator technology, but existing non-woven gauntlets manufacture craft exists complex process, high in cost of production shortcoming.
Summary of the invention
According to above deficiency of the prior art, the technical problem to be solved in the present invention is: a kind of above-mentioned defect that solved is provided, simplify production technology, reduced production cost, improved the storage battery preparation method of dacron non-woven racking pipe of the combination property of comb.
The technical solution adopted for the present invention to solve the technical problems is: the preparation method of described dacron non-woven racking pipe for lead-acid storage battery, is characterized in that comprising the following steps:
A, the polyster fibre base material of two-layer same size is equidistantly united by a seam along length direction, stitch pitch is 12mm~14mm, obtains non-woven gauntlets terylene base cloth;
B, the terylene base cloth sewed up is immersed and solidified in glue, after soaking into, unnecessary rubber cement is extracted, and dried, bake out temperature is 75 DEG C~85 DEG C;
After c, terylene base cloth drying, put on core, solidifying and setting under 160 DEG C~180 DEG C high temperature, be 4~6 minutes curing time, after having solidified, takes out core, comb gets product.
Curing glue in described b step consist of acrylate, activating agent, deionized water, the mass ratio of each component is acrylate: activating agent: deionized water=100: 5: 0~100.
The acrylate of selecting is the acrylate emulsion type adhesive weaving emulsion of Dongling District, Shenyang City east peaking plant produced.
Described activating agent consist of LAS (sodium n-alkylbenzenesulfonate), AES (sodium sulfate of polyethenoxy ether of fatty alcohol), AEO-9 (AEO), the mass ratio of each component is LAS: AES: AEO-9=3: 1: 1.
The diameter of the core in described c step is 8.4mm.
D.C. resistance≤0.0035 Ω dm2/ the sheet of the comb making, volume porosity >=65%.
The beneficial effect that the present invention has is:
The present invention has simplified production technology, and has reduced production cost; The comb making has higher porosity and inhales sour flow characteristic, makes resistance very little, contributes to improve the capacity of battery; Adopt the non-woven substrate of special preparation, there is trickleer and roundabout pore structure, active material particle can be retained more muchly, significant prolongation battery life; There is good non-deformability, be enough to resist active force suffered in active material stowing operation and in battery charging and discharging cyclic process; Be applicable to squeeze cream formula (wet type), be applicable to again powder filling formula (dry type) manufacturing process, non-woven gauntlets can ensure wet type active material uniformity and be deposited in pipe, and under powder filling formula (dry type) process conditions, non-woven gauntlets can keep the lead powder that particle diameter is thinner better.
Embodiment
Embodiment 1
The polyster fibre base material of two-layer same size is equidistantly united by a seam along length direction, stitch pitch is 12mm, obtain non-woven gauntlets terylene base cloth, the terylene base cloth sewed up is immersed in the curing rubber cement that acrylate, activating agent, deionized water work good with 100: 5: 0 weight ratios, wherein the mass ratio of activating agent consists of LAS: AES: AEO-9=3: 1: 1, after soaking into, its unnecessary rubber cement is extracted, be to dry at the temperature of 75 DEG C in temperature, put on the core that diameter is 8.4mm, at 160 DEG C, solidify and take out for 4 minutes, obtain this terylene nonwoven formula comb.
Embodiment 2
The polyster fibre base material of two-layer same size is equidistantly united by a seam along length direction, stitch pitch is 13mm, obtain non-woven gauntlets terylene base cloth, the terylene base cloth sewed up is immersed in the curing rubber cement that acrylate, activating agent, deionized water work good with 100: 5: 50 weight ratios, wherein the mass ratio of activating agent consists of LAS: AES: AEO-9=3: 1: 1, after soaking into, its unnecessary rubber cement is extracted, be to dry at 80 DEG C in temperature, put on the core that diameter is 8.4mm, at 170 DEG C, solidify and take out for 5 minutes, obtain this nonwoven formula comb.
Embodiment 3
The polyster fibre base material of two-layer same size is equidistantly united by a seam along length direction, stitch pitch is 14mm, obtain non-woven gauntlets terylene base cloth, the terylene base cloth sewed up is immersed in the curing rubber cement that acrylate, activating agent, deionized water work good with 100: 5: 100 weight ratios, wherein the mass ratio of activating agent consists of LAS: AES: AEO-9=3: 1: 1, after soaking into, its unnecessary rubber cement is extracted, be to dry at 85 DEG C in temperature, put on the core that diameter is 8.4mm, at 180 DEG C, solidify and take out for 6 minutes, obtain this nonwoven formula comb.
The technical indicator of various embodiments of the present invention is as shown in table 1.
Table 1
Sequence number | Project | Embodiment 1 | Embodiment 2 | Embodiment 3 |
1 | Resistance Ω dm 2/ sheet | 0.0031 | 0.0032 | 0.0030 |
2 | Porosity % | 66 | 65 | 67 |
3 | Inhale acid amount g/cm 2 | 0.00102 | 0.0139 | 0.0205 |
4 | Pick up % | 98 | 88~97 | 165 |
5 | Tensile force N | 88.2 | 66.7 | 105.7 |
6 | Elongation % | 27 | 12 | 12 |
7 | Stress deformation % | 46.4 | 27.9 | 17.1 |
8 | Acidproof coefficient | 0.82 | 0.85 | 0.91 |
9 | Reduzate C ml/g | 12 | 12 | 12 |
10 | Chlorinity % | 0.001 | 0.001 | 0.003 |
11 | Acid etching mass change % | 0.8 | 0.66 | 0.8 |
